    Philippines’ Marcos says China ‘misinterpreted’ his comments on Taiwan

    MANILA: Philippine President Ferdinand Marcos Jr mentioned on Monday (Aug 11) that Beijing has “misinterpreted” his feedback saying Manila shall be inevitably drawn in to a battle between China and Taiwan ought to one erupt.

    China accused Marcos of “playing with fire” after the Philippine chief mentioned throughout a go to to India that “there is no such thing as a method that the Philippines can keep out of it” as a consequence of its proximity to the democratically ruled island.

    “We’re, I believe for propaganda functions, misinterpreted,” Marcos advised a press briefing.

    “I am slightly bit perplexed why it could be characterised as such, as taking part in with fireplace,” he added.

    China’s embassy in Manila didn’t instantly reply to a request for remark.

    Marcos mentioned Filipinos working and dwelling in Taiwan must be evacuated if a battle does come up however maintained that he needs to keep away from confrontation and battle.

    Over 100 thousand Filipinos stay and work in Taiwan, in response to Philippine authorities information.

    “Conflict over Taiwan will drag the Philippines kicking and screaming into the battle. That’s what I used to be making an attempt to say,” Marcos mentioned.

    Marcos’ feedback come at a time of heightened tensions between Manila and Beijing over territorial disputes within the South China Sea.

    A 2016 ruling of a global arbitral tribunal voided Beijing’s sweeping claims within the area, saying they’d no foundation beneath worldwide regulation, a choice China rejects.
